McConnell Reservists pay tribute to people of the Southwind
Col. Mark S. Larson, 931st Air Refueling Wing commander, and Ms. Jacque Secondine Hensley, the current Kaw Chair, reveal the official seal of the Kaw (Kanza) Nation on the nose of aircraft No. 58-0018, Aug. 18, 2017, at McConnell Air Force Base, Kan. The 931 ARW’s roots with the Kaw stretch back to the wing’s introduction at McConnell as the 931st Air Refueling Group in 1995, as the first associate tanker unit in the Air Force. (U.S. Air Force photo by Tech. Sgt. Abigail Klein)

McConnell Reservists pay tribute to people of the Southwind
Retired Col. Vik C. Malling, the first commander of the 931st Air Refueling Wing at McConnell, speaks during a ceremony at Hangar 1107 Aug. 18, 2017, at McConnell Air Force Base, Kan. Malling’s presence was significant to the ceremony as he was integral to the Kaw’s original representation on the aircraft. He was also present during the original KC-135 Kaw Nation Nose Art unveiling, Aug. 9, 1997. This was his final act as commander of the then 931st Air Refueling Group. (U.S. Air Force photo by Tech. Sgt. Abigail Klein)

McConnell Reservists pay tribute to people of the Southwind
Col. Mark S. Larson, 931st Air Refueling Wing commander, speaks about the connection between the 931 ARW and the Kaw (Kanza) Nation during a ceremony, Aug 18, 2017, at McConnell Air Force Base, Kan. During the ceremony, the official Kaw Nation seal was revealed on the nose of aircraft No. 58-0018. This was Larson's final act as commander of the 931 ARW. Larson assumed command of the wing in 2012, and since arriving, worked to reestablish the connection between the 931 ARW and the Kaw Nation. (U.S. Air Force photo by Tech. Sgt. Abigail Klein)
